What Is RTP and Why Does It Matter?

RTP, or Return to Player percentage, is a statistical measure indicating the expected average return a player can anticipate from a slot machine over a large number of spins. For instance, an RTP of 96.12% suggests that, theoretically, for every £100 wagered, the game will return approximately £96.12 in the long run, with the remainder representing the house edge.

Industry Insight: The RTP is critically important because it provides a transparency benchmark for players, guiding informed choices. An RTP closer to 100% is inherently more favourable, although other factors like volatility and bonus features also influence overall player experience.

How Is the RTP Calculated and Maintained?

RTP is typically computed based on complex mathematical models that factor in the paytable, reel setup, betting amounts, and game volatility. Developers and regulators collaborate to ensure that RTP figures remain consistent over time, especially for licensed UK operators who adhere strictly to compliance standards outlined by the UK Gambling Commission.

Component Role in RTP Calculation
Paytable Defines payout sizes for winning combinations
Reel Configuration Determines the probability of specific symbols appearing
Bet Size Impacts the amplitude of potential payouts
Game Volatility Affects the frequency and size of wins, influencing player experience and RTP perception
